The FEMA RiskMap Customer and Data Services Team recently announced there will be some important changes coming soon at the FEMA Map Center. According to the bulletin sent out late last week, the following changes to the MSC Product Catalog and Map Search features will become effective September 23, 2013:
- National Flood Hazard Layer (NFHL) Geographic Information Systems (GIS) data will be searchable through Map Search,
- County and State NFHL databases will be downloadable from the MSC Product Catalog, and
- Effective FIRM Databases will no longer be available for purchase and users will instead be directed to download the effective NFHL data at no charge. Future Effective FIRM Databases will still be available for purchase.
